From early on, researchers such as Roy J. Shepard showed that work site exercise programs had a tremendous value for the employee and employer. Benefits includes:

  • An improvement of corporate image
  • A decrease in employee turnover
  • Gains of productivity
  • Reduced absenteeism and medical costs
  • An improved employee lifestyle.

Health and performance statistics show these benefits to be true over and over again for companies that embark on such a program. Healthy, fit and motivated employees will reduce their overall stress level. They will be more present at work , be efficient and yield higher returns on investment. As a result the whole corporation will prosper and grow. Companies are becoming more and more concerned with stress levels among employees. This is why they are taking their fitness levels more seriously.

Workers who are fit are less stressed, more alert throughout the whole day, make less errors and make better decisions. A study at NASA suggests that productivity of non-exercising office workers decreased by 50% during the final 2 hours of the work day while the workers who exercised worked at full capacity all day. Companies such as Dupont have reduced their absenteeism by 14-19% through a workplace fitness program while General Mills reports an astounding 45% decrease.(Wellness Programs, Stephanie Sullivan)

Becoming proactive in your own, as well as your employees’ health, makes good business sense. Promoting wellness programs can have substantial impact on productivity, profitability and provide a more positive work environment.

A team leader will personally come in and assess your needs. He / she will set upon a program with respect to your space, employee availability and overall budget for equipment and training costs. Every candidate will fill out a medical questionnaire, followed by a body composition evaluation including blood pressure and resting heart rate readings. A personal training program and nutritional plan will follow for each person. Every candidate will be re-evaluated every 8 weeks to measure the progress and start a new training regime.These structured steps will ensure success if the candidate follows the plan.
